1999 Chevy Camaro lost oil pressure

1999 CHEVROLET CAMARO
120,000 MILES • 6 CYL • 2WD • AUTOMATIC

I was driving my 3.8 L camaro the other day and i pulled over to the side of the road and got towed home b/c I lst almost all oil pressure. I cheched it and it has oil abd its not leaking. I just had the spark plugs changed so i wasnt sure if it was a spark plug letting out pressure or an oil pump or oil regulator valve?

you will have to test the oil pressure wit a master gauge, dont rely on the car gauge. if oil pressure is dangerously low, you will have to start looking at the pump, cracked pick up pipe or pressure regulator valve to stat with.
